Our verdict is Benign. Variant got -8 ACMG points: 2P and 10B. PM2BP4_ModerateBP6_Very_Strong
The NM_001345962.2(ABRAXAS1):c.-228G>T variant causes a 5 prime UTR premature start codon gain change involving the alteration of a non-conserved nucleotide. The variant was absent in control chromosomes in GnomAD project. In-silico tool predicts a benign outcome for this variant.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Likely benign (★★).

Genes affected
ABRAXAS1 (HGNC:25829): (abraxas 1, BRCA1 A complex subunit) This gene encodes a protein that binds to the C-terminal repeats of breast cancer 1 (BRCA1) through a phospho-SXXF motif. The encoded protein recruits ubiquitin interaction motif containing 1 protein to BRCA1 protein and is required for DNA damage resistance, DNA repair, and cell cycle checkpoint control. Pseudogenes of this gene are found on chromosomes 3 and 8. Alternative splicing results in multiple transcript variants. [provided by RefSeq, Sep 2016]

Likely benign, criteria provided, single submitter | clinical testing | Women's Health and Genetics/Laboratory Corporation of America, LabCorp | Mar 21, 2022 | Variant summary: FAM175A c.33G>T alters a non-conserved nucleotide resulting in a synonymous change. 4/4 computational tools predict no significant impact on normal splicing. However, these predictions have yet to be confirmed by functional studies. The variant was absent in 230398 control chromosomes (gnomAD). The available data on variant occurrences in the general population are insufficient to allow any conclusion about variant significance. To our knowledge, no occurrence of c.33G>T in individuals affected with Hereditary Breast And Ovarian Cancer Syndrome and no experimental evidence demonstrating its impact on protein function have been reported. c.33G>C (p.Ser11=) has been classified by our laboratory as Benign. No clinical diagnostic laboratories have submitted clinical-significance assessments for this variant to ClinVar after 2014. Based on the evidence outlined above, the variant was classified as likely benign. - |
